facade_mock

package
v1.1.0 Latest Latest
Warning

This package is not in the latest version of its module.

Go to latest
Published: May 5, 2026 License: MIT Imports: 8 Imported by: 0

Documentation

Overview

Package facade_mock is a generated GoMock package.

Index

Constants

This section is empty.

Variables

This section is empty.

Functions

This section is empty.

Types

type MockIGDBAPIClient

type MockIGDBAPIClient struct {
	// contains filtered or unexported fields
}

MockIGDBAPIClient is a mock of IGDBAPIClient interface.

func NewMockIGDBAPIClient

func NewMockIGDBAPIClient(ctrl *gomock.Controller) *MockIGDBAPIClient

NewMockIGDBAPIClient creates a new mock instance.

func (*MockIGDBAPIClient) CompanyExists

func (m *MockIGDBAPIClient) CompanyExists(ctx context.Context, companyName string) (bool, error)

CompanyExists mocks base method.

func (*MockIGDBAPIClient) EXPECT

EXPECT returns an object that allows the caller to indicate expected use.

type MockIGDBAPIClientMockRecorder

type MockIGDBAPIClientMockRecorder struct {
	// contains filtered or unexported fields
}

MockIGDBAPIClientMockRecorder is the mock recorder for MockIGDBAPIClient.

func (*MockIGDBAPIClientMockRecorder) CompanyExists

func (mr *MockIGDBAPIClientMockRecorder) CompanyExists(ctx, companyName any) *gomock.Call

CompanyExists indicates an expected call of CompanyExists.

type MockOpenAIClient

type MockOpenAIClient struct {
	// contains filtered or unexported fields
}

MockOpenAIClient is a mock of OpenAIClient interface.

func NewMockOpenAIClient

func NewMockOpenAIClient(ctrl *gomock.Controller) *MockOpenAIClient

NewMockOpenAIClient creates a new mock instance.

func (*MockOpenAIClient) AnalyzeGameImages

func (m *MockOpenAIClient) AnalyzeGameImages(ctx context.Context, gameData model.ModerationData) (*openaiapi.VisionAnalysisResult, error)

AnalyzeGameImages mocks base method.

func (*MockOpenAIClient) EXPECT

EXPECT returns an object that allows the caller to indicate expected use.

func (*MockOpenAIClient) ModerateText

ModerateText mocks base method.

type MockOpenAIClientMockRecorder

type MockOpenAIClientMockRecorder struct {
	// contains filtered or unexported fields
}

MockOpenAIClientMockRecorder is the mock recorder for MockOpenAIClient.

func (*MockOpenAIClientMockRecorder) AnalyzeGameImages

func (mr *MockOpenAIClientMockRecorder) AnalyzeGameImages(ctx, gameData any) *gomock.Call

AnalyzeGameImages indicates an expected call of AnalyzeGameImages.

func (*MockOpenAIClientMockRecorder) ModerateText

func (mr *MockOpenAIClientMockRecorder) ModerateText(ctx, gameData any) *gomock.Call

ModerateText indicates an expected call of ModerateText.

type MockS3Client

type MockS3Client struct {
	// contains filtered or unexported fields
}

MockS3Client is a mock of S3Client interface.

func NewMockS3Client

func NewMockS3Client(ctrl *gomock.Controller) *MockS3Client

NewMockS3Client creates a new mock instance.

func (*MockS3Client) EXPECT

EXPECT returns an object that allows the caller to indicate expected use.

func (*MockS3Client) Upload

func (m *MockS3Client) Upload(ctx context.Context, data io.ReadSeeker, contentType string, md map[string]string) (s3.UploadResult, error)

Upload mocks base method.

type MockS3ClientMockRecorder

type MockS3ClientMockRecorder struct {
	// contains filtered or unexported fields
}

MockS3ClientMockRecorder is the mock recorder for MockS3Client.

func (*MockS3ClientMockRecorder) Upload

func (mr *MockS3ClientMockRecorder) Upload(ctx, data, contentType, md any) *gomock.Call

Upload indicates an expected call of Upload.

type MockStorage

type MockStorage struct {
	// contains filtered or unexported fields
}

MockStorage is a mock of Storage interface.

func NewMockStorage

func NewMockStorage(ctrl *gomock.Controller) *MockStorage

NewMockStorage creates a new mock instance.

func (*MockStorage) AddRating

func (m *MockStorage) AddRating(ctx context.Context, cr model.CreateRating) error

AddRating mocks base method.

func (*MockStorage) CreateCompany

func (m *MockStorage) CreateCompany(ctx context.Context, c model.Company) (int32, error)

CreateCompany mocks base method.

func (*MockStorage) CreateGame

func (m *MockStorage) CreateGame(ctx context.Context, cg model.CreateGameData) (int32, error)

CreateGame mocks base method.

func (*MockStorage) CreateModerationRecord

func (m_2 *MockStorage) CreateModerationRecord(ctx context.Context, m model.CreateModeration) (int32, error)

CreateModerationRecord mocks base method.

func (*MockStorage) DeleteGame

func (m *MockStorage) DeleteGame(ctx context.Context, id int32) error

DeleteGame mocks base method.

func (*MockStorage) EXPECT

func (m *MockStorage) EXPECT() *MockStorageMockRecorder

EXPECT returns an object that allows the caller to indicate expected use.

func (*MockStorage) GetCompanies

func (m *MockStorage) GetCompanies(ctx context.Context) ([]model.Company, error)

GetCompanies mocks base method.

func (*MockStorage) GetCompanyByID

func (m *MockStorage) GetCompanyByID(ctx context.Context, id int32) (model.Company, error)

GetCompanyByID mocks base method.

func (*MockStorage) GetCompanyIDByName

func (m *MockStorage) GetCompanyIDByName(ctx context.Context, name string) (int32, error)

GetCompanyIDByName mocks base method.

func (*MockStorage) GetGameByID

func (m *MockStorage) GetGameByID(ctx context.Context, id int32) (model.Game, error)

GetGameByID mocks base method.

func (*MockStorage) GetGameTrendingData

func (m *MockStorage) GetGameTrendingData(ctx context.Context, gameID int32) (model.GameTrendingData, error)

GetGameTrendingData mocks base method.

func (*MockStorage) GetGames

func (m *MockStorage) GetGames(ctx context.Context, pageSize, page uint32, filter model.GamesFilter) ([]model.Game, error)

GetGames mocks base method.

func (*MockStorage) GetGamesByPublisherID

func (m *MockStorage) GetGamesByPublisherID(ctx context.Context, publisherID int32) ([]model.Game, error)

GetGamesByPublisherID mocks base method.

func (*MockStorage) GetGamesCount

func (m *MockStorage) GetGamesCount(ctx context.Context, filter model.GamesFilter) (uint64, error)

GetGamesCount mocks base method.

func (*MockStorage) GetGenreByID

func (m *MockStorage) GetGenreByID(ctx context.Context, id int32) (model.Genre, error)

GetGenreByID mocks base method.

func (*MockStorage) GetGenres

func (m *MockStorage) GetGenres(ctx context.Context) ([]model.Genre, error)

GetGenres mocks base method.

func (*MockStorage) GetModerationRecordByGameID

func (m *MockStorage) GetModerationRecordByGameID(ctx context.Context, gameID int32) (model.Moderation, error)

GetModerationRecordByGameID mocks base method.

func (*MockStorage) GetModerationRecordByID

func (m *MockStorage) GetModerationRecordByID(ctx context.Context, id int32) (model.Moderation, error)

GetModerationRecordByID mocks base method.

func (*MockStorage) GetModerationRecordsByGameID

func (m *MockStorage) GetModerationRecordsByGameID(ctx context.Context, gameID int32) ([]model.Moderation, error)

GetModerationRecordsByGameID mocks base method.

func (*MockStorage) GetPlatformByID

func (m *MockStorage) GetPlatformByID(ctx context.Context, id int32) (model.Platform, error)

GetPlatformByID mocks base method.

func (*MockStorage) GetPlatforms

func (m *MockStorage) GetPlatforms(ctx context.Context) ([]model.Platform, error)

GetPlatforms mocks base method.

func (*MockStorage) GetPublisherGamesCount

func (m *MockStorage) GetPublisherGamesCount(ctx context.Context, publisherID int32, startDate, endDate time.Time) (int, error)

GetPublisherGamesCount mocks base method.

func (*MockStorage) GetTopDevelopers

func (m *MockStorage) GetTopDevelopers(ctx context.Context, limit int64) ([]model.Company, error)

GetTopDevelopers mocks base method.

func (*MockStorage) GetTopGenres

func (m *MockStorage) GetTopGenres(ctx context.Context, limit int64) ([]model.Genre, error)

GetTopGenres mocks base method.

func (*MockStorage) GetTopPublishers

func (m *MockStorage) GetTopPublishers(ctx context.Context, limit int64) ([]model.Company, error)

GetTopPublishers mocks base method.

func (*MockStorage) GetUserRatings

func (m *MockStorage) GetUserRatings(ctx context.Context, userID string) (map[int32]uint8, error)

GetUserRatings mocks base method.

func (*MockStorage) RemoveRating

func (m *MockStorage) RemoveRating(ctx context.Context, rr model.RemoveRating) error

RemoveRating mocks base method.

func (*MockStorage) RunWithTx

func (m *MockStorage) RunWithTx(ctx context.Context, f func(context.Context) error) error

RunWithTx mocks base method.

func (*MockStorage) SetModerationRecordResultByGameID

func (m *MockStorage) SetModerationRecordResultByGameID(ctx context.Context, gameID int32, res model.UpdateModerationResult) error

SetModerationRecordResultByGameID mocks base method.

func (*MockStorage) SetModerationRecordsStatus

func (m *MockStorage) SetModerationRecordsStatus(ctx context.Context, gameIDs []int32, status model.ModerationStatus) error

SetModerationRecordsStatus mocks base method.

func (*MockStorage) UpdateGame

func (m *MockStorage) UpdateGame(ctx context.Context, id int32, ug model.UpdateGameData) error

UpdateGame mocks base method.

func (*MockStorage) UpdateGameModerationID

func (m *MockStorage) UpdateGameModerationID(ctx context.Context, gameID, moderationID int32) error

UpdateGameModerationID mocks base method.

func (*MockStorage) UpdateGameRating

func (m *MockStorage) UpdateGameRating(ctx context.Context, id int32) error

UpdateGameRating mocks base method.

func (*MockStorage) UpdateGameTrendingIndex

func (m *MockStorage) UpdateGameTrendingIndex(ctx context.Context, gameID int32, trendingIndex float64) error

UpdateGameTrendingIndex mocks base method.

type MockStorageMockRecorder

type MockStorageMockRecorder struct {
	// contains filtered or unexported fields
}

MockStorageMockRecorder is the mock recorder for MockStorage.

func (*MockStorageMockRecorder) AddRating

func (mr *MockStorageMockRecorder) AddRating(ctx, cr any) *gomock.Call

AddRating indicates an expected call of AddRating.

func (*MockStorageMockRecorder) CreateCompany

func (mr *MockStorageMockRecorder) CreateCompany(ctx, c any) *gomock.Call

CreateCompany indicates an expected call of CreateCompany.

func (*MockStorageMockRecorder) CreateGame

func (mr *MockStorageMockRecorder) CreateGame(ctx, cg any) *gomock.Call

CreateGame indicates an expected call of CreateGame.

func (*MockStorageMockRecorder) CreateModerationRecord

func (mr *MockStorageMockRecorder) CreateModerationRecord(ctx, m any) *gomock.Call

CreateModerationRecord indicates an expected call of CreateModerationRecord.

func (*MockStorageMockRecorder) DeleteGame

func (mr *MockStorageMockRecorder) DeleteGame(ctx, id any) *gomock.Call

DeleteGame indicates an expected call of DeleteGame.

func (*MockStorageMockRecorder) GetCompanies

func (mr *MockStorageMockRecorder) GetCompanies(ctx any) *gomock.Call

GetCompanies indicates an expected call of GetCompanies.

func (*MockStorageMockRecorder) GetCompanyByID

func (mr *MockStorageMockRecorder) GetCompanyByID(ctx, id any) *gomock.Call

GetCompanyByID indicates an expected call of GetCompanyByID.

func (*MockStorageMockRecorder) GetCompanyIDByName

func (mr *MockStorageMockRecorder) GetCompanyIDByName(ctx, name any) *gomock.Call

GetCompanyIDByName indicates an expected call of GetCompanyIDByName.

func (*MockStorageMockRecorder) GetGameByID

func (mr *MockStorageMockRecorder) GetGameByID(ctx, id any) *gomock.Call

GetGameByID indicates an expected call of GetGameByID.

func (*MockStorageMockRecorder) GetGameTrendingData

func (mr *MockStorageMockRecorder) GetGameTrendingData(ctx, gameID any) *gomock.Call

GetGameTrendingData indicates an expected call of GetGameTrendingData.

func (*MockStorageMockRecorder) GetGames

func (mr *MockStorageMockRecorder) GetGames(ctx, pageSize, page, filter any) *gomock.Call

GetGames indicates an expected call of GetGames.

func (*MockStorageMockRecorder) GetGamesByPublisherID

func (mr *MockStorageMockRecorder) GetGamesByPublisherID(ctx, publisherID any) *gomock.Call

GetGamesByPublisherID indicates an expected call of GetGamesByPublisherID.

func (*MockStorageMockRecorder) GetGamesCount

func (mr *MockStorageMockRecorder) GetGamesCount(ctx, filter any) *gomock.Call

GetGamesCount indicates an expected call of GetGamesCount.

func (*MockStorageMockRecorder) GetGenreByID

func (mr *MockStorageMockRecorder) GetGenreByID(ctx, id any) *gomock.Call

GetGenreByID indicates an expected call of GetGenreByID.

func (*MockStorageMockRecorder) GetGenres

func (mr *MockStorageMockRecorder) GetGenres(ctx any) *gomock.Call

GetGenres indicates an expected call of GetGenres.

func (*MockStorageMockRecorder) GetModerationRecordByGameID

func (mr *MockStorageMockRecorder) GetModerationRecordByGameID(ctx, gameID any) *gomock.Call

GetModerationRecordByGameID indicates an expected call of GetModerationRecordByGameID.

func (*MockStorageMockRecorder) GetModerationRecordByID

func (mr *MockStorageMockRecorder) GetModerationRecordByID(ctx, id any) *gomock.Call

GetModerationRecordByID indicates an expected call of GetModerationRecordByID.

func (*MockStorageMockRecorder) GetModerationRecordsByGameID

func (mr *MockStorageMockRecorder) GetModerationRecordsByGameID(ctx, gameID any) *gomock.Call

GetModerationRecordsByGameID indicates an expected call of GetModerationRecordsByGameID.

func (*MockStorageMockRecorder) GetPlatformByID

func (mr *MockStorageMockRecorder) GetPlatformByID(ctx, id any) *gomock.Call

GetPlatformByID indicates an expected call of GetPlatformByID.

func (*MockStorageMockRecorder) GetPlatforms

func (mr *MockStorageMockRecorder) GetPlatforms(ctx any) *gomock.Call

GetPlatforms indicates an expected call of GetPlatforms.

func (*MockStorageMockRecorder) GetPublisherGamesCount

func (mr *MockStorageMockRecorder) GetPublisherGamesCount(ctx, publisherID, startDate, endDate any) *gomock.Call

GetPublisherGamesCount indicates an expected call of GetPublisherGamesCount.

func (*MockStorageMockRecorder) GetTopDevelopers

func (mr *MockStorageMockRecorder) GetTopDevelopers(ctx, limit any) *gomock.Call

GetTopDevelopers indicates an expected call of GetTopDevelopers.

func (*MockStorageMockRecorder) GetTopGenres

func (mr *MockStorageMockRecorder) GetTopGenres(ctx, limit any) *gomock.Call

GetTopGenres indicates an expected call of GetTopGenres.

func (*MockStorageMockRecorder) GetTopPublishers

func (mr *MockStorageMockRecorder) GetTopPublishers(ctx, limit any) *gomock.Call

GetTopPublishers indicates an expected call of GetTopPublishers.

func (*MockStorageMockRecorder) GetUserRatings

func (mr *MockStorageMockRecorder) GetUserRatings(ctx, userID any) *gomock.Call

GetUserRatings indicates an expected call of GetUserRatings.

func (*MockStorageMockRecorder) RemoveRating

func (mr *MockStorageMockRecorder) RemoveRating(ctx, rr any) *gomock.Call

RemoveRating indicates an expected call of RemoveRating.

func (*MockStorageMockRecorder) RunWithTx

func (mr *MockStorageMockRecorder) RunWithTx(ctx, f any) *gomock.Call

RunWithTx indicates an expected call of RunWithTx.

func (*MockStorageMockRecorder) SetModerationRecordResultByGameID

func (mr *MockStorageMockRecorder) SetModerationRecordResultByGameID(ctx, gameID, res any) *gomock.Call

SetModerationRecordResultByGameID indicates an expected call of SetModerationRecordResultByGameID.

func (*MockStorageMockRecorder) SetModerationRecordsStatus

func (mr *MockStorageMockRecorder) SetModerationRecordsStatus(ctx, gameIDs, status any) *gomock.Call

SetModerationRecordsStatus indicates an expected call of SetModerationRecordsStatus.

func (*MockStorageMockRecorder) UpdateGame

func (mr *MockStorageMockRecorder) UpdateGame(ctx, id, ug any) *gomock.Call

UpdateGame indicates an expected call of UpdateGame.

func (*MockStorageMockRecorder) UpdateGameModerationID

func (mr *MockStorageMockRecorder) UpdateGameModerationID(ctx, gameID, moderationID any) *gomock.Call

UpdateGameModerationID indicates an expected call of UpdateGameModerationID.

func (*MockStorageMockRecorder) UpdateGameRating

func (mr *MockStorageMockRecorder) UpdateGameRating(ctx, id any) *gomock.Call

UpdateGameRating indicates an expected call of UpdateGameRating.

func (*MockStorageMockRecorder) UpdateGameTrendingIndex

func (mr *MockStorageMockRecorder) UpdateGameTrendingIndex(ctx, gameID, trendingIndex any) *gomock.Call

UpdateGameTrendingIndex indicates an expected call of UpdateGameTrendingIndex.

Jump to

Keyboard shortcuts

? : This menu
/ : Search site
f or F : Jump to
y or Y : Canonical URL